Paddy crop at Corjuem damaged in flooding

Team Herald
MAPUSA: Several acres of paddy crop were damaged in Corjuem due flooding resulting from heavy rains in the last few days. According to the farmers, the paddy crop was ready for harvesting. Some farmers said that the paddy fields were flooded after a sluice gate door broke.
Farmer Satyavan Kerkar lamented that their efforts and hard work have been washed away in floods.
“The government is after us to cultivate the fields. After putting in much toil and sweat, our crop has now got damaged. We demand the government to come out with a solution within the next two to three days,” Kerkar said.
Another angry farmer lamented that the government is giving all false promises and assurances to the farmers.
